Car feels slower after 3" catback?
thats odd..when I switched from a apexi catback to a 3" with a N1, I could tell the difference in midrange. Also could tell the difference in boost. First run hondata shut off the boost at 20psi from 15. had to make adjustments and turn the boost controller down cause it freed up a lot of backpressure.
no, feels slower inboost. B4 when i floored the gas at like 4k, it would make my head snap back. Now it doesnt really do ****.

Same thing happened to me when I had a greddy kit. I figured it to the 15g turbo. With a bigger exhaust it would spool a little quicker but would completely fall off above like 5500. Smaller piping would pull it until 7000
